15 amp receptacles and switches are used all the time on 20 amp circuits…it’s perfectly legal. In fact, it is very rare to ever see a 20 amp receptacle or switch in a residence even though there are many 20 amp circuits. The only time it would be a violation is when there is a single 15 amp receptacle on a 20 amp circuit, only one place to plug in. A duplex receptacle would be allowed.
I don’t believe it would be wise to call this out on your report, it is niether a hazard nor a violation.

Folks you can’t plug equipment requiring a 20 amp circuit into a 15 amp recep, the plug won’t fit. Besides that, I have never seen any household equipment with a 20 amp cord cap, has anyone? Also, the 15 amp recepts are rated for 20 amp feed thru. Check out the over the range microwave next time you see one, it will be plugged into a 15 amp duplex. The microwave only draws 13-14 amps, if it drew over 15 it would be required to come with a 20 amp cord cap.

Russ go look in yout kitchen, I’ll bet you don’t have any 20 amp receptacles in there even though your kitchen circuits are 20 amps. Look at Paul’s post in the “circuit tester question” thread where he shows the configuration for a 20 amp 120V receptacle.

And, if you plug in two devices that each pull 13 amps the 20 amp breaker will eventually trip. 15 amp receptacles are perfectly ok on 20 amp circuits.

Even with 20 amp receptacles someone can plug in several space heaters and overload the circuit, this is why the important thing is to have the wire match the breaker size.

Brian has it right. The rest of you need to read the NEC code carefully. :wink:

Per NEC (2005) Table 210.21(B)(3)

15A duplex receptacles are permitted on a 20A circuit.

Exception (1) A single receptacle installed on an individual branch shall have an ampere rating NOT LESS than that of the branch circuit.
